Product Manager

4 months ago


Camden Area, United Kingdom eTeam Full time
Role: Product ManagernDuration: 12 MonthsnLocation: London, UK - Hybrid

Description of the role:nThe Product Manager is responsible for development, launch and management of a product. The role serves as a bridge between the users. The Product manager plays a crucial role in defining the product vison and strategy, gathering and prioritising the requirements, overseeing the value drops and the progress from conception to launch. The product manager identifies the customer need and the larger business objectives that a product or feature will fulfil, articulates what success looks like for a product, and rallies a team to turn that vision into a reality.

The project team and the business stakeholders (inc Procurement and the Markets or Global Teams) ensure that the product meets the business priorities while aligning with the users need.

Top accountabilities:n● Develop and articulate a clear product vision and strategy that aligns with client’s and Procurement’s overall goals and strategies. Based on benchmarking, analysis and user feedback identifies the opportunities and product priorities. Owns the vision, the benefit case and the roadmap.n● Create and maintain a product roadmap that outlines the strategic direction, prioritisation of features, value drops. Collaborate with stakeholders on understanding the interdependencies and ensure alignment with the objectives of the business and procurement specifically.n● Value drop/feature definition: work closely with internal and external stakeholders to gather requirements and collaborates with Product Owners/Process Analyst/Business Analyst on creating a compelling user story backlogn● Drive the product development process through the project team to ensure timely delivery of a high-quality solution that meets the users’ expectations and business priorities.n● Collaborate with internal stakeholders and project team on developing the change strategy, including positioning the product across the stakeholder group – acting as the ‘face’ of the product and driving user adoption.n● Define key performance indicators and metrics to measure product success and track progress against goals. Analyse user feedback, usage data, and market trends to identify opportunities for improvement and inform product roadmap decisions.n● Be the voice of the customer within the organization. Build strong relationships with customers, gather feedback, and advocate for customer needs and priorities in product decision-making processes. Foster collaboration and alignment across cross-functional teams. Facilitate communications, remove blockers and ensure accountability through the product implementation/lifecycle.

Qualifications:n●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Business Administration or other related field.n● Three or more years of experience in Product Manager/Lead Product Owner or Business lead in Procurement arean● Proven track record of delivering large scale transformation.n● Experience in successful delivery against financial/ resource constraints.n● Professional experience and knowledge of the industry is strongly preferred.n● Excellent communication and collaboration skillsn● Strong problem-solving skills, with the ability to minimise overhead tasks for the team and manage interdependences with other teamsn● Passion for building relationship and influencing skills, with the ability to foster an inclusive team culturen● Business acumen and understanding of the role of the capability in contributing to business value
